摘要
目的:研究二七提取液衍生化(本文采用了乙酰化)和蒸发光散射检测器(evaporative light-scatteringdetector,ELSD)在中药三七组分分析和鉴定中的应用。方法:采用乙腈-水梯度洗脱、紫外检测的方法,比较乙酰化前后的三七样品提取液的高效液相色谱(high pedbrmance liqmd chromatography,HPLC)图谱差异;分别采用乙腈-水(体积比30∶70)和乙腈-水(体积比85∶15)作为流动相,比较用 ELSD 和紫外检测器时三七样品提取液的HPLC 图谱差异。结果:在三七提取液乙酰化后,可以观察到在原样品色谱图中较早洗脱出的组分的变化,其中某些组分衍生物的保留时间大大延长。分别用 ELSD 检测和紫外检测可以得到不同的色谱图,用 ELSD 检测方法可以得到几种不同变化方式的峰群,从而提供了更多的三七提取液化学组成的信息。结论:三七提取液乙酰化后,其中一些亲水组分的极性大大降低,那些在反相色谱中较早流出、较难分离的组分经衍生化后出峰状况得到改善,ELSD 还可以检测到有药理作用但因没有紫外吸收较难检测的糖类。
To study the derivation,acetylation specifically,as well as the application of e-vaporative light-scattering detector(ELSD)detection of Panax notoginseng extract for a better under-standing of its components,as well as to study the authentication of this Traditional Chinese Medicine(TCM).Methods:Acetonitrile-water gradient elution of the samples was used for the analysis and theultraviolet(UV)detection used to observe the difference between the extract samples before and afteracetylation.Mobile phases containing 30% and 85% acetonitrile,respectively,were used to observe thedifferences between chromatograms of the samples obtained using UV and ELSD detection.Results:Byacetylating the extract before analysis,differentiation of the early-eluting components was observed,someof the derivatives were retained extremely strongly.Different eluting profiles were obtained from the ex-tract samples using UV and ELSD.Using the latter technique,different patterns of change in the reten-tion of peaks could be observed,uncovering more information relating to the composition of the extract.Conclusion:The decrease of polarities of a part of the hydrophilic components as a result of acetylation ofthe extract,and the differentiation of these early-eluting,difficult-to-separate compounds in the chromato-grams should be helpful for the characterization and authentication of the TCM.ELSD can be used to de-tect the carbohydrates,which are known to have pharmacological effects,and sensitize the detection ofglycosides.This is also helpful for the above-mentioned aspects.
